I was a vegetarian for 3 years. When I first became a vegetarian, my reason was that I "love animals too much to eat them." I also didn't (and still don't) agree with factory farms. After reading "Animal, Vegetable, Miracle" by Barbara Kingsolver, my mind was changed. You should definitely read it. Now I only eat sustainably grown and raised meat. When I started eating meat again I was fine. I believe it was because I was getting enough sources of protein and because the meat (chicken was my first meal) was much healthier than conventionally raised chicken. I still don't eat a lot of meat. I guess it depends on the circumstances of each person. However, just because you are craving a food (I know how the cravings are!) you shouldn't change your mind. I know someone who was a vegetarian for 3 years then "went back" to eating meat.. She started out with small amounts of fish and poultry.. baked or grilled mostly.. then gradually increased her intake and variety to include beef (won't eat pork).. she still does not eat a lot of meat, maybe 3-5x a week, mostly fish, but she drinks non fat milk almost everyday and eats low fat yogurt and cheese every now and then.. She has poached eggs with toast when she craves them (just like you) about once a week.. She did not experience any adverse reactions aside from a bum stomach for a couple of days. and she was not even sure if eating meat caused it or something else
